hello, a friend of mine has ask me to remove the swirls from his ford car so i began with washing and drying the car. but then i noticed all the chips in the clear coat, all over the front and along the two sides (he likes racing down narrow lanes) am i right in saying that using a swirl remover on any panel that has damage clear coat is a bad idea? and if it is, is there a way round it. i did think of trying by hand but these swirls are bad (he loves using the local carwash) thanks in advance
 
polishing a panel with chips in the BC/CC wont damage the chips any further unless there is loose material.



You will notice them more after polishing.



Just touch them up prior to waxing
